Introduction
We are currently seeking a Project Procurement specialist for a leading mining client in Vancouver, British Columbia. Reporting to both the Procurement Lead as well as the Project Manager while assigned to a project, the Project Procurement Specialist will utilize and maintain our client’s standard project procurement methods, procedures, templates, and systems. The specialist will oversee various stages of the procurement process, including the full lifecycle of contracting and material/ equipment purchasing. Additionally, the role will ensure close coordination with other project services disciplines, project teams, including Project Managers and Directors, and corporate support groups such as Legal and Corporate Risk as needed.
Responsibilities
As a member of the PDG procurement group, collaborate with the Procurement Lead, Contracts and Procurement Director and project teams. Work as part of the Owner’s team to execute procurement activities and oversee the procurement efforts of consultants:
- Prepare and apply project specific procedures and guidelines for project procurement based on our clients PDG Project Procedures Manual (PPM).
- Create project procurement plans that incorporates strategic packaging options aligned with the overall project execution plans.
- Prepare comprehensive procurement documents for the entire project lifecycle, including RFPs, evaluations, LORs, agreements and others necessary materials.
- Manage purchase orders and/or contracts throughout their entire lifecycle.
- Design project procurement workflows in accordance with the Project Procedures Manual.
- Organize regular project procurement meetings, agendas, maintaining actions lists and tracking progress.
- Ensure that the procurement function of any Project Service Providers comply with relevant
- policies, industry best practices, and project-specific requirements.
- Maintain current and up-to-date procurement records throughout the project lifecycle.
- Assist in evaluating project time and cost claims.
- Upon project completion, contribute to the development and documentation of historical procurement information and “lessons learned” for future projects.
- collaborate with legal to compile key supplier Master Services Agreements
- Assist in developing and maintaining a supplier library, including contact information, corporate overviews, and supplier scorecards.
- Participate in the development and implementation of new procurement techniques and methods.
- Perform administrative duties related to procurement as required.
- Uphold and demonstrate Teck’s commitment to safety and environmental protection as a core value.
